What Is Prednisone Used for in Dogs? Prednisone is a corticosteroid, or steroid hormone drug that falls under a class called glucocorticoids. Glucocorticoids occur naturally in the bodies of nearly all animals and play an essential role in regulating metabolism, immune system function, and inflammation.
Steroids like prednisone or prednisolone are hormones naturally produced by the body. However, they can be used medically to treat a variety of conditions. Prednisone for dogs may be used for inflammation, pain, allergies, and even cancer therapies. But, like most medications, the risks and benefits must be weighed before use.
Prednisone Dosage For Dogs. The dosage of prednisone for prednisolone for dogs will vary depending on the condition being treated, their body weight, and their response to treatment. When prednisone is used as a replacement hormone to treat Addison’s disease, it is generally used at a very low dose.
